Soldiers wait to board a C-17 Globemaster III cargo aircraft based at Charleston Air Force Base, , on the ramp at Pope Air Force Base AFB, , during a joint forcible entry exercise JFEX June 21, 2010. More than 98 Service members performed an airborne insertion from the aircraft during JFEX, a weeklong exercise conducted six times a year by Soldiers from Fort Bragg and Airmen at Pope AFB that is designed to enhance cohesion between the Army and Air Force through large-scale heavy equipment and troop movements.
